Home | History | Annotate | Download | only in hdaudio

Lines Matching defs:cw

954 	struct hdaudio_widget *w, *cw;
986 cw = hdafg_widget_lookup(sc, w->w_conns[i]);
987 if (cw == NULL || cw->w_enable == false || cw->w_bindas == -1)
1236 struct hdaudio_widget *w, *cw;
1252 cw = hdafg_widget_lookup(sc,
1254 if (cw == NULL || cw->w_enable == false)
1312 cw = hdafg_widget_lookup(sc,
1314 if (cw == NULL || cw->w_enable == false)
1318 cw->w_nid);
1321 ctl[cnt].ctl_childwidget = cw;
1446 struct hdaudio_widget *w, *cw;
1506 cw = hdafg_widget_lookup(sc,
1508 if (cw == NULL || cw->w_enable == false) {
1539 cw = hdafg_widget_lookup(sc, k);
1540 if (cw == NULL || cw->w_enable == false)
1542 for (j = 0; j < cw->w_nconns; j++) {
1543 if (cw->w_connsenable[j] &&
1544 cw->w_conns[j] == i) {
2107 struct hdaudio_widget *w, *cw;
2155 cw = hdafg_widget_lookup(sc, k);
2156 if (cw == NULL || cw->w_enable == false)
2158 for (j = 0; j < cw->w_nconns; j++) {
2159 if (!cw->w_connsenable[j])
2161 if (cw->w_conns[j] != i)
2165 cw->w_nid, cw->w_conns[j]);
2166 cw->w_connsenable[j] = false;
2167 if (cw->w_type ==
2169 cw->w_nconns > 1)
2221 struct hdaudio_widget *w, *cw;
2241 cw = hdafg_widget_lookup(sc, w->w_conns[j]);
2242 if (cw == NULL || cw->w_enable == false)
2244 if (cw->w_bindas == -2)
2246 if (w->w_bindas == cw->w_bindas &&
2247 (w->w_bindseqmask & cw->w_bindseqmask) != 0)